- Cardinal Roger Mahony of the
Archdiocese of Los Angeles just issued a 54-page pastoral letter to the
parishes in his archdiocese. This document is in its second draft after
the first draft was announced in the Los Angeles Ligurtical
Conference in November 1996. While the following biblical analysis is
ours, the excerpts from the documents are taken on the article "Cardinal Mahony
Wants Liturgy Purged of all 'European Elements'" by Teresa Cepeda
in the Catholic paper The Wanderer on June 19, 1997.
According to
Cepeda, Cardinal Mahony's
pastoral letter calls for a complete de-Europeanization of the Mass and
the
institutionalization of a thoroughly Americanized liturgy. In the
document,
"Mahony complains incessantly about the
poor
quality of liturgies in Los Angeles, berates priests and people alike
for
failing to achieve the vision of the "liturgical renewal" of Vatican
II, and provides a "vision" of his ideal liturgy which represents a
dramatic break with Catholic tradition."
- The
following are some excerpts from the document:
- "In all
honesty, we have hardly begun to give the basic shape of the eucharist the sounds
and movements and gestures and arts of our many cultures."
- "Imagine
Sunday liturgies where all acclaim in rhythms known from household and
community."
- "The
'right' of the baptized Catholic was to have an ordained person there
to 'offer' (or it was even customary to say, to 'read') the Mass.
Vatican II freed us from this misunderstanding."
- For
Cardinal Mahony, a celebrating priest is
only a presider. "A good presider is thoroughly attentive to the
liturgy ... This is an attitude, a way of being and conducting oneself.
It can only happen when we have left behind all magical notions of
liturgy and priesthood."
- "At
Sunday eucharist, there is no reverence
for the body of Christ when we have not sought bread that is bread to
all the senses, when we have not the habit enough wine for the cup to
be shared by every communicant ..."
- "The
assembly is to be gathered round, if possible, right around the altar,
for what occurs here involves not only the bread and wine, but those
standing around. We too are consecrated, changed, shared."
- The reform
by Cardinal Mahony is scheduled to begin
in Fall 1997 and be completed by the year
2000. Every parish in the Los Angeles Archdiocese must institute the
following reforms:
- Members
of the "assembly" will gather around the altar, led by "the presider"
in the eucharistic
prayer of "thanksgiving" (possibly one written by the mandatory parish
liturgy director or committee). All
must remain standing until
Communion is finished, then sit for quiet reflection. Priests'
functions will be limited to leading the opening prayer and the eucharistic prayer. The team of parish "homilists" will meet weekly to plan the following week's
sermon and critique the previous week's. Instead of hosts, parishes must use "bread that is bread to all
the senses," and Communion must
always be distributed under both Species.
- "The
practice of taking hosts consecrated at a previous Mass is nowhere
allowed in the rubrics. Nor would it be allowed by a right
understanding of the eucharistic
prayer and the assembly. It should be done only when some rare lack of
planning has led to too little consecrated bread from the present
liturgy. I cannot imagine what would ever cause such poor planning."
- "Inclusive
language" must be used in homilies and announcements. "Further, let us
be at least as rich and broad as scripture when in homily or song we
employ images for God. God is not
male. But our exclusive use of
male imagery risks a kind of idolatry."
- The
purpose of liturgy is "community." The act of standing symbolizes "that
this banquet is communal." He
acknowledged that kneeling implies reverence toward God. However, that is not the goal at Mass. "Here [standing] there is true reverence, not
simply token gestures, but the sense that these people are discovering
what it means to live with
reverence for each other and for all creation."
- As the
Mass is for the community (not for God), the people don't praise or
petition God, they think about each other. "They are turning to one
another, becoming conscious of one another's presence as the church
begins its liturgy." References to God, Jesus, and sin are thus absent.
Also left out are references to the Blessed Virgin Mary and the Saints.
The physical layout of a church will reflect that idea. "... The
renovation of churches put people on three sides of the area where the
altar and the ambo are. So members of the assembly are nearly always
seeing other members of the assembly."
